Water damage can wreak havoc on homes and buildings. Understanding its frequent causes is essential for efficient prevention.


One major contributor to water damage is defective plumbing. Leaky pipes, damaged fixtures, or overflowing bogs can result in significant issues. Even a small leak may end up in mold development and structural damage over time.

Heavy rainstorms can also be a supply of water damage. When storms drop large amounts of rain in a quick time, the ground might turn out to be saturated. This can overwhelm drainage techniques and lead to flooding.


Human error may cause water damage too. A faucet left operating or a washer malfunctioning could cause immediate flooding. Being attentive to appliances can prevent such mishaps.


In addition, roof leaks are a frequent problem, particularly in older buildings. Damaged shingles or clogged gutters can enable water to infiltrate the roof's inside. Regular maintenance can help prevent leaks.


Another concern is weather-related incidents, similar to snow melting too quickly. When this happens, water may not have time to drain away properly, resulting in potential flooding. Insulating the property might help decrease the risk.

Sump pump failure can even lead to vital water damage in areas vulnerable to flooding. If a sump pump becomes overwhelmed or stops working, water can shortly accumulate. Regular testing can be sure that these methods perform accurately.


Natural disasters like hurricanes or severe storms may cause catastrophic water damage. High winds and heavy rains can fill properties with water in a matter of hours. Proper insurance or flood-proofing measures ought to be a precedence in such areas.


Improper landscaping can contribute to drainage issues. If trees are too near the constructing, their roots can disrupt drainage systems. Using proper grading and native crops may help redirect water away from the foundation.

Another frequent explanation for water damage is a malfunctioning air conditioning unit. If the condensation line turns into clogged, it might possibly cause water to pool the place it shouldn’t. Regular maintenance checks are important for ensuring the unit operates effectively.


Detecting early signs of water damage can be essential in stopping long-term problems. Look for discolored partitions or ceilings, a musty odor, or elevated humidity levels. Addressing these signs promptly can save significant repair prices later.


To prevent water damage, contemplate investing in water leak detectors. These units can present alerts if they detect leaks in weak areas. This expertise can lead to well timed interventions before damage occurs.

  • Unexpected plumbing leaks from aged pipes or defective fittings can lead to vital water damage; often inspect and substitute old plumbing parts to prevent leaks.

  • Roof damage from storms, growing older supplies, or poor installation can permit water infiltration; conduct seasonal roof inspections and well timed repairs to maintain up integrity.

  • Overflowing bathtubs and sinks are frequent household accidents; installing overflow drain techniques can decrease risks.

  • Ineffective drainage systems or clogged gutters can direct water in path of your home's foundation; clear gutters often and guarantee downspouts direct water away from the foundation.

  • Appliances like washing machines and refrigerators with water dispensers can malfunction; examine hoses often for put on and replace any frayed or cracked parts.

  • Groundwater seepage during heavy rains may cause basement flooding; putting in sump pumps and waterproofing basement partitions may help mitigate this risk.

  • Window seals and door frames can deteriorate over time, allowing rainwater to enter; inspect and replace weather stripping and caulking as needed to create a water-proof barrier.

  • Humidity buildup inside the house can result in mold development and structural damage; use dehumidifiers and guarantee proper ventilation in high-moisture areas like loos and kitchens.

  • Heavy storms may cause pure disasters like flash flooding; create correct landscaping with swales and raised beds to redirect water away from the home.
